    Here's a couple of things I do:

    I learned about this trick called Free Association from my creative writing teacher. Basically, you start out with a word - any word - and begin handwriting whatever comes to mind after that. Your pen should not leave the paper until you've written a full page. A lot of it will end up being gibberish and that's all right. Still, it's an excellent warmup and gets you back into the mood to write.

    I'll often also go on Discord or a forum like LV and type out stuff like what I'm doing now. I'm still writing, but it's not something I'm stuck on. This doesn't always work but it is helpful.

    I like the above ideas (taking a break or seeking outside inspiration) but what works best for me is letting my mind wander in the general field of my story when I'm forced to do something else that takes little brain resources. Sitting on the bus, doing a repetetive task at work, taking a long shower. Anything I get stuck doing when I can't be doing something more attention-taking like using my phone or talking or working I just let my mind go on a long leash. Eventually it gets past the block and I hold onto the idea that worked to actually write later.
